Cash balance plans are also called hybrid schemes, and embrace components of each outlined benefit and outlined contribution pension schemes. Defined profit pension schemes present retirement benefits which are based in your earnings and the length of time that you have been a member of the scheme. In a defined-benefit plan, the employer guarantees that the worker receives a definite quantity of benefit upon retirement, whatever the performance of the underlying funding pool.

Defined contribution pensions, by definition, are funded, as the "assure" made to staff is that specified contributions might be made during a person's working life. The minimum employee contribution is currently set at 5% of your ‘qualifying earnings’, whereas the minimal amount your employer has to pay is 3%. Your employer chooses the pension provider however you will have a person contract with the pension supplier. If you are already in a office pension that meets the foundations about computerized enrolment, you do not have to affix one other pension. Saving right into a office pension does not have an result on your entitlement to the State Pension. How a lot State Pension you qualify for relies on your National Insurance contributions document.
